The best thing to do is take some fire science classes at a local college. Also join the junior firefighter program, i don't remember what its called though.
For most departments you must have a high school diploma. Some departments are now requiring two years of college before you can be hired. This is for paid departments, but I'm not sure about volunteer departments.
